Carl F. Gibbs
January 22, 1922 - September 20, 2010

Carl F. Gibbs, 88, of Beaumont, died Monday, September 20, 2010, at Harbor Hospice in Beaumont.

 

A native of Hampton and resident of Beaumont for seventy-four years; Carl was born January 22, 1922, to Lillian Walker and Tom Gibbs.  He was a retired unit operator with Unocal. After his retirement, he owned Old Town English Auction where he was an auctioneer.  Carl was a United States Navy veteran having served in World War II.

 

Survivors include his daughters, Carolyn Kirk and her husband Clarence and Christy L. Gibbs all of Beaumont; son, Carl Gibbs, Jr. of Houston; two grandchildren; seven great-grandchildren; and three great-great-grandchildren.

 

He was preceded in death by his wife, Lizzie “Chic” Gibbs.
